US drought impact bodes well for Aussie beef, as global supply winds shift

THE impact of heavy beef herd reduction in the US due to the effects of devastating drought this year is likely to have a profound impact on global beef supply next year, delegates at the BeefEX conference in Brisbane heard last week.

US beef exports have exploded this year, driven by the extreme high rates of kill as desperate producers turn off stock due to lack of feed and water.
